This is a RARE beautiful example of a VERY ORNATE, EARLY Silver Bon Bon, or Pea, Berry, ect. Spoon. It features a rare pictorial in the center area of two people dancing, with VERY elaborate design work completly surrounding the entire spoon. Up the handle & at the top, features what I can only describe as an early form of a cupid type figure role, playing a flute for the two courting people. He seems to be unclothed, & hairless,(?), and has deep set eyes. Truely a wonderful find. The reverse is a little worn in areas from age, & unfortunatly, this makes the manufacturs' mark impossible to read, (at least by me). One can see the hand forging of this magnificant piece throughout the basin. The piece has a marvoulus patina that I've not even thought about cleaning.
